Discounts taken by a buyer because of early payment are recorded on the seller’s accounting records as Group of answer choices a. Purchases discount b. Sales discount c. Trade discount d. Early payment discount

Answer:

B) Sales discount

Explanation:

For example, company A sells $100 in merchandise to company B on account under the following terms 2/10, n/30. The journal entry to record the initial transaction is:

Dr Accounts receivable 100

    Cr Sales revenue 100

If the buyer pays within the discount period, the journal entry should be:

Dr Cash 98

Dr Sales discount 2

    Cr Accounts receivable 100

Sales discount is a contra revenue account that lowers sales revenue.
